Start the Day Low and Slow: A Father's Day BBQ
If the way to Dad's heart runs through a smoker, start here. The Father's Day BBQ at Tap House kicks off at 11 AM at Bartley Cavanaugh (8301 Freeport Blvd) with a smokehouse-style spread — brisket burnt ends, pulled pork, mac & cheese, baked beans, and more. It's an easy, no-fuss way to get the family together early and let Dad eat like a king.
Take Him Out to the Ballgame
Nothing says Father's Day like nine innings in the sun. The Athletics vs. Los Angeles Angels Father's Day game starts at 1:05 PM at Sutter Health Park in West Sacramento — and it comes with a Father's Day Hawaiian shirt giveaway, so Dad walks away with a souvenir. Grab a dog, soak up the riverfront afternoon, and make a day of it.
All Aboard: A Vintage Train Ride
Want something a little different? The Father's Day Train: The Heritage Line rolls out at 2 PM from the River Fox Train in West Sacramento (18095 County Road 117). It's a relaxed, scenic ride that's great for multi-generational crews — granddads, dads, and kids all aboard the same car.
Bring On the Laughs: Father's Day Comedy
When the sun goes down, give Dad a night out. The Tony Roberts Father's Day Special hits the stage at Laughs Unlimited Comedy Club in Old Sacramento (1207 Front Street) on Father's Day evening. Roberts is a national headliner whose credits include HBO's Def Comedy Jam — exactly the kind of high-energy set that makes for a memorable night.
Keep the Night Going: A Hip-Hop Showcase
For the family that likes its Father's Day with a beat, the Father's Day Hip Hop Show takes over Radclyffe's downtown (1330 H Street) with a stacked lineup of local MCs — Miana, CapChat, GTS Lo, M'ster Lewis, Vq, and Kinda Odd — backed by DJ For the Fam Rio. Positive vibes, a welcoming room, and Sacramento talent on the mic.
